5.9. 정적 IP를 사용하여 데몬으로 서비스 실행
다음 예제에서는 rsyslog 서비스를 백그라운드에서 데몬 프로세스로 실행합니다. ip 옵션은 컨테이너 네트워크 인터페이스를 특정 IP 주소(예: 10.88.0.44)로 설정합니다. 그런 다음 podman inspect 명령을 실행하여 IP 주소가 올바르게 설정되었는지 확인할 수 있습니다.
사전 요구 사항
-
container-tools모듈이 설치되어 있습니다.
절차
컨테이너 네트워크 인터페이스를 IP 주소 10.88.0.44로 설정합니다.
podman run -d --ip=10.88.0.44 registry.access.redhat.com/rhel8/rsyslog efde5f0a8c723f70dd5cb5dc3d5039df3b962fae65575b08662e0d5b5f9fbe85
# podman run -d --ip=10.88.0.44 registry.access.redhat.com/rhel8/rsyslog efde5f0a8c723f70dd5cb5dc3d5039df3b962fae65575b08662e0d5b5f9fbe85Copy to Clipboard Copied! Toggle word wrap Toggle overflow IP 주소가 올바르게 설정되었는지 확인합니다.
podman inspect efde5f0a8c723 | grep 10.88.0.44 "IPAddress": "10.88.0.44",
# podman inspect efde5f0a8c723 | grep 10.88.0.44 "IPAddress": "10.88.0.44",Copy to Clipboard Copied! Toggle word wrap Toggle overflow